🗄️ Databases & Backend

PostgreSQL vs MySQL vs MongoDB: Choosing the Right Database

A practical comparison of PostgreSQL, MySQL, and MongoDB covering data models, performance characteristics, scalability, and ideal use cases for each database.

⚡ Key Takeaways

  • {'point': 'PostgreSQL excels at data integrity and advanced queries', 'detail': 'With JSONB support, extensions like PostGIS, and strict ACID compliance, PostgreSQL handles both relational and semi-structured workloads within a single database.'} 𝕏
  • {'point': 'MySQL is optimized for read-heavy web applications', 'detail': 'Its mature replication, wide ecosystem support, and strong read performance make MySQL a reliable choice for conventional web application workloads.'} 𝕏
  • {'point': 'MongoDB shines with semi-structured data and horizontal scaling', 'detail': 'Native sharding and flexible schemas make MongoDB well-suited for applications with evolving data models and large-scale distributed workloads.'} 𝕏
Published by

Dev Digest

Ship faster. Build smarter.

Worth sharing?

Get the best Developer Tools stories of the week in your inbox — no noise, no spam.

Stay in the loop

The week's most important stories from Dev Digest, delivered once a week.